“…Recently, electrochemical separation techniques for the purification of bio-based carboxylic acids from fermentation medium have emerged to reduce neutral salt emissions [1,2]. These novel separation processes take place in electrochemical reactors consisting of an anode and cathode chamber, which are divided by a cation exchange membrane.…”
